Product Description

Neil Young & Crazy Horse take us on a wild ride with "Way Down In The Rust Bucket," a live album that showcases the raw energy and untamed spirit of this legendary band. From the moment the opening chords of "Country Home" hit, you can feel the electricity in the air. Young's signature wailing vocals and blistering guitar solos are on full display, as he leads Crazy Horse through electrifying renditions of classics like "Surfer Joe and Moe the Sleaze" and "Cortez the Killer." The band's chemistry is undeniable, with each member seemingly locked in a musical conversation that only they can understand. One of the standout moments of the album comes during the epic jam session on "Danger Bird," where Young's guitar work reaches dizzying heights of virtuosity. The sheer force and intensity of the performance is both exhilarating and awe-inspiring. But it's not all high-octane rock'n'roll - tracks like "Barstool Blues" and "T-Bone" showcase the band's softer, more introspective side, allowing for moments of quiet reflection amidst the sonic onslaught. In "Way Down In The Rust Bucket," Neil Young & Crazy Horse prove once again why they are considered to be one of the greatest live acts of all time. This album is a must-listen for any fan of classic rock and roll, and a reminder of the power of music to transport us to another place.
